    NP203 question

    Yes... on a non-converted 203, if you run selectable (locking) hubs, you MUST run with the hubs locked, OR the t-case in a "Loc" position. So that wasn't an "issue", but rather, just a fact of how an open differential works. Now, if your truck wouldn't move with the case in a "Loc" position...

    NP203 question

    You can run with the hubs unlocked, but you have to run the t-case in one of the "Loc" positions. Lots of trucks were swapped to manual hubs, but no part time kit installed in the t-case. It was a cheap and easy way of taking strain off the front driveline. It all still spun, but the strain was...

    Taillight question

    Going off memory... All taillight screws are #8 sheet metal screws. The ones in the housing are phillips head. The ones for the lens are panhead torx, in stainless. Older trucks are maybe phillips there too, and stainless. 3/4" or 1" long.
